National Wine Centre of Australia, Exhibition hall in Adelaide, Australia

The National Wine Centre of Australia is an exhibition hall in Adelaide with multiple levels featuring interactive displays about wine production and Australian viticulture. The spaces showcase modern exhibits that educate visitors about different wine regions and production methods.

The building was designed by architect Philip Cox and opened in 2001 as an educational institution dedicated to wine knowledge and appreciation. This founding marked the beginning of an institution that documents and communicates Australia's wine traditions.

The centre acknowledges the traditional lands of the Kaurna people and presents Australia's wine heritage through exhibitions and educational programs. Visitors experience how wine shaped the country's identity and regional traditions.

The venue offers six flexible event spaces, including the Hickinbotham Hall that seats up to 300 guests, with modern audiovisual equipment and natural lighting. Visitors should allow time to explore the different levels and fully engage with the interactive displays.

Visitors can sample wines from 55 different Australian wine regions at the Tasting Room, with over 120 varieties to choose from. Temperature-controlled storage preserves the quality of the wines for the tasting experience.
